Overview
The Mapping Technician 1 is a technical position responsible for maintaining and expanding a municipal-wide GIS enterprise database.
Examples of key respon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
- Maintaining Engineering drawings in the records management software.
- Developing and maintaining departmental data for civic infrastructure above ground and underground.
- Analyze data to produce maps, statistics and prepare technical documents such as procedural guidelines, manuals and metadata.
- Liaising and working with internal and external clients.
- Providing technical support through tutorials and user manuals.
- Maintaining a number of databases used to track Engineering deliverables
Knowledge, Skills & Abilities:
- Strong knowledge of GIS principles, standards, and methods
- Proficient in desktop, mobile and web GIS applications
- Strong knowledge of ESRI ArcSuite products; ArcMap, ArcPro, Field Maps, Survey123
Qualifications and Experience:
Completion of Grade 12 plus completion of an Advanced Diploma in GIS studies and 1 year of related experience in Municipal Mapping. An equivalent combination of training or experience may be considered. Valid Class 5 Driver’s Licence for the Province of British Columbia. Experience with INFOR Public Sector Asset Management Software is preferred as well as experience with coordinate geometry and survey computationsWorking Conditions:
Work is performed in an office environment with some site visits. Work requires intense visual effort reading, editing and creating maps and plans and working at a computer terminalAdditional Information:
